**Alert: Ledger drift detected — Pointsmith loyalty ledger**

This alert fires when the Pointsmith ledger's hourly reconciliation finds a mismatch between earned and posted points exceeding 0.5%. It is usually caused by a delayed partner feed, not data loss. Do not rerun reconciliation manually. Acknowledge the alert, note the drift percentage, and notify the ledger owners at the address below.

alerts address for tahaf-hawep: frawyn@tolvaqlabs.corp

The Mossgate ingest service emits roughly 40k log lines per minute, most of them duplicates. We sample at the emitter, keeping all errors and a fixed fraction of info-level lines. Support can raise the rate temporarily via the Dunmore flag during incidents. Sampling is deterministic per request ID. The default rates are given below.

tuning table, kawep-tawif:
CAPS = {
    "olidor": 80,
    "belion": 7,
    "quenys": 225,
    "druox": 839,
    "fraath": 482,
}

Ovenlight, the order system for the Crumbhaven bakery chain, enforces a hard daily cutoff for next-morning orders. Orders placed after the cutoff roll to the following production day automatically; no manual overrides are permitted, because the dough scheduler has already committed batch sizes by then. If customers report being cut off early, first verify the store's timezone mapping before assuming a bug. The cutoff behavior is controlled by the values below, which apply fleet-wide unless a store override exists:

service settings:
TAMWYN_PIN=1836
TAMWYN_TENANT=kelion
TAMWYN_METRICS_HOST=metrics.tamwyn.nelvrodyn.internal
TAMWYN_SEAL=seal_0c09ca81
TAMWYN_STANDBY_TEAM=silmir

TICKET-2087: Connection failures when the Crumwell storefront evaluates the 2 p.m. order cutoff. The cutoff check queries the bakery schedule table directly, and the pool exhausts under lunch traffic, so late orders slip through. Short-term fix: raise the pool size and add a retry. To reproduce locally, point your client at the following.

database URL for kahif-fahaf: redis://eliax_svc:yN@db-bcc9.ordinhq.internal:5432/aldok